2014年3月4日

摘要: 测试代码:#includeusing namespace std;int Largest(int list[],int length){ int i,max; max=list[0]; for(i=0;imax) max=list[i]; } return max;}void main(){int i,max; int a[5];cout>a[i]; } max=Largest(a,5); cout<<"最大值为"<<max<<endl;}部分测试结果总结测试程序时考虑各方面的极端情况,比如数组中全部为0,数组为空等等...程序应该 阅读全文
posted @ 2014-03-04 20:41 Blaze04 阅读(131) 评论(1) 推荐(0) 编辑

2014年3月1日

摘要: 题目:写一个程序,分析一个文本文件中各个词出现的频率,并且把出现频率最高的十个词打印出来。设计思路:定义结构体(Words)数组wu[1024]用于接收读入的单词,wu[i].name表示单词,初始为“”;wu[i].num表示单词出现的次数,初始为0。从文本中读入单词,当读入的字符为英文字符时,用空字符串a接受直至空格(或换行,间隔符)结束。将a赋予wu[i].name,并使wu[i].num加1.将各单词的出现次数进行冒泡降序排序,并将前十个输出。问题解决:开始将a赋予wu[i].name时只是单纯的用一个循环令a!= wu[i].name时,wu[i].name=a。结果输出时,wu[i 阅读全文
posted @ 2014-03-01 19:45 Blaze04 阅读(257) 评论(1) 推荐(0) 编辑

导航